Menace to Society: Press for Success

Becoming a socialite is a grueling slog even in the best of circumstances. And I’m not in the best of circumstances. I don’t really know anyone or have any money, and while I’ve gotten plenty of ink over the years, it’s not the kind on the society pages (it’s on my shoulders, calves, upper arms, forearms…).

Fairytale Satire for Russia, White Swans, Vodka and Jay McInerney: Janna Bullock Debuts “Allegories and Experiences”

Yesterday evening, The New York Observer wove around the horrific obstacle course that is trying to find a cab in Times Square in order to jet up 14 East 82nd St. The partially-remodeled space, owned by Russian real estate mogul and artist Janna Bullock had been turned into a three-floored gallery for Ms. Bullock’s premiere exhibition, “Allegories and Experiences.”
